How much does a sales engineer earn in Portsmouth, VA?
The average sales engineer in Portsmouth, VA earns between $75,000 and $161,000 annually. This compares to the national average sales engineer range of $66,000 to $132,000.
Average sales engineer salary in Portsmouth, VA
$110,000
